Make the scholarly project the placement spine

Project-site fit begins with the approved practice problem. A student needs a setting that can support the proposed intervention, provide appropriate access, and permit evaluation of the result. Depending on the question, that may be a health system, clinic, public agency, long-term care organization, or community service rather than a traditional clinical rotation site.

The project mentor must fit both the proposed work and Viterbo University's current credential rules. A DNP-prepared nurse, physician, nurse executive, quality leader, or another qualified practice expert may fit in some programs, but the title alone never establishes eligibility. We screen for role alignment and send the documented candidate to the program for its own review.

Map supervised practice hours before sourcing

The national DNP framework starts with at least 1,000 supervised post-baccalaureate practice hours. A student's remaining hours cannot be calculated from that floor alone because programs differ on pathway design and qualifying prior master's work. Use Viterbo University's current degree audit and course plan to establish the approved balance before a search begins.

For a direct-care pathway, the plan may require a board-certified nurse practitioner or physician in the student's population focus. Systems and leadership hours may call for a different practice expert and setting. How many DNP practice hours does Viterbo University require?

AACN sets a floor of at least 1,000 supervised post-baccalaureate practice hours, but the total and treatment of prior qualifying hours varies by program. Confirm your current Viterbo University degree audit and handbook rather than relying on a generic number.
